Output 66afda25e092946321b3c96e7fd1f9218616b5e4b738da6ba58229cd1bdda538:0

value
164896
script pubkey
OP_0 OP_PUSHBYTES_20 045a0e503b3fc766e43ef12ae77369f75a1aa9d2
address
bc1qq3dqu5pm8lrkdep77y4wwumf7adp42wjsugruu
transaction
66afda25e092946321b3c96e7fd1f9218616b5e4b738da6ba58229cd1bdda538
spent
true